Abstract

By conceptualizing embeddedness as integral to how incumbent firms evaluate technology promises, we might gain a clearer understanding of the roles these actors could play in sustainability transitions. Geels' Triple Embeddedness Framework (TEF) is traditionally applied to long-term historical analysis of firms-in-industries in the context of grand challenges; here, the framework is extended to enable analyses of technology promise dynamics, as conceptualized in cultural political economy terms. The promise-attentive TEF demarcates a global universal realm of promises from a contextual realm wherein pressures are experienced and strategies employed. The framework is applied to a study of Norwegian food system actors' views on cellular food (CF), which encompasses cultured, in-vitro meat and precision fermentation. The analysis shows how globally articulated promises become interpreted in relation to national-level factors, which not only filter pressures but also give direction to hypothetical response strategies. Empirically, the article documents skepticism among incumbents regarding CF's global uptake potential and food system transformation promises. Conceptually, the article elaborates on how the promise-attentive TEF might inform future research into technology promises as a distinct phenomenon across transition domains (e.g. health, energy, digitalization), via attention to characteristic processes in incumbents' promise evaluation, including boundary-drawing , scalar attachments , and digging deep .
